Results for Sakura Sushi Menu Nelson

Loading Results
Related Searches
sakura sushi menu nelson
sakura sushi and grill menu
sakura sushi restaurant menu
sakura sushi bar menu
sakura sushi and grill restaurant
sakura sushi and steakhouse menu
sakura sushi and grill
sakura sushi near me
sakura sushi japanese restaurant
sakura sushi and grill delivery
Loading Additional Information